/*
 * Client setup for DedupeDesk, the on-call alert deduplicator used by the
 * Northbay support rotation. This client talks to the internal suppression
 * service, which decides whether an incoming alert is a duplicate of an
 * open incident. Initialise it exactly once per process; multiple clients
 * cause inconsistent suppression windows and phantom pages. The service
 * rejects unauthenticated calls outright, so the key must be set before
 * the first alert arrives. The key for this environment follows.
 */

app token of hahif-hahof = vxb11-rgZ4JucSjb0

## Step 4: Repoint the Solver Database

Before migrating TimeGrid Solver to the new Brackenmoor cluster, confirm that all pending timetable runs have completed and the scheduler queue is drained. Take a full snapshot of the legacy schema, then update the solver's configuration so it targets the new host. Do not restart the worker pool until verification passes. Update the primary data source setting to the value shown below.

database URL for bahop-yagep: mssql://sildor_svc:35ha7jz@db-fb6d.nelvrodyn.example:5432/casath

Subject: DR drill notes — Quillsearch autocomplete

Team, during Tuesday's disaster-recovery drill we rebuilt the Quillsearch autocomplete index from cold snapshots. Rebuild took four hours, well over target; the trigram shards are the bottleneck. We'll discuss sharding options at the weekly sync. To rerun the drill yourself, unlock the snapshot vault with the passphrase below.

recovery phrase for fajeg-kawep: druix-gorius-briax-ulaeth-fraox-lammir-pelox-jormir-pelwyn-julir